Israel-Hamas War The war between Israel and Hamas is now becoming fierce. After the attack by Hamas, Israel is retaliating with continuous rocket attacks on Gaza. Israel has almost destroyed many areas of the Gaza Strip.

 

While more than 1,200 Israeli people were killed in the Hamas attack, more than 1,500 Hamas fighters were also killed.

 

Hamas's war with Israel is not new, it started in 1989. Hamas was founded in December 1987 by Sheikh Ahmed Yassin following the outbreak of the Palestinian uprising, known as the First Intifada.

 

Let us tell you that the establishment of Hamas is also a very interesting story. Ahmed Yasin had decided in his childhood that he would destroy Israel. When Yasin was a child, his house was bulldozed after Israel occupied the village of Al-Jura.

 

After this, he came to the Gaza Strip with his family, but he vowed to destroy Israel.

 

The very next year, Hamas announced that it was the religious duty of every Muslim to liberate Palestine from Israeli occupation.

 

Hamas had killed two soldiers in its first attack on Israel. After which Israel arrested Yasin.

 

However, Yassin was freed in 1997 in exchange for giving up Mossad agents. Since then, there have been sporadic fights between Israel and Hamas several times, but this time it has turned into a major war.

 

Hamas repeatedly attacked to liberate parts of Palestine from Israel, which caused harm to the people of Gaza.

 

Many areas of Palestine have so far been destroyed due to Israeli attacks. Collapsed buildings are visible everywhere. Israel has destroyed many Hamas bases. After the attack on the Gaza Strip, all the essential facilities like electricity and water have been destroyed there.

 

After the Israeli attack, people from Palestine are now leaving their homes. Israel had already issued a warning to all the people, after which they will now live like displaced persons.
